반응형
let과 const
var : 자바스크립트에서 변수를 생성함
절대 변하지 않는 변수 - 상수
let과 const를 사용할 것을 권장!!
let : 새로운 var이라고 생각하면 되고, 변수를 선언할 떄 사용
let과 const는 모두 변수들의 범위를 변경하는 것들이다.
let은 값을 수정할 수 있는 변수를 선언할 때 사용, const는 한번 지정하면 절대 변하지 않는 값인 상수를 선언할 때 사용
const에는 새로운 값을 할당할 수 없다.
화살표 함수(Arrow Functions)
function myFnc(){
...
}
const myFnc = () => {
...
}
- 화살표 함수는 키워드 this로 인해 생기는 문제를 해결해줌!
- this 키워드는 항상 내가 원하는 객체를 참조하지 않는 문제가 있음
- 화살표 함수 안에 this를 사용하면, 항상 정의한 객체를 나타냄!
- 중괄호 제거가능, 중괄호 제거 시 return 생략
반응형
'Framework > React' 카테고리의 다른 글
[React] useCallback을 사용하는 이유 (0) | 2024.07.24 |
---|---|
[React] State와 스냅샷 (1) | 2024.02.13 |
[React] 왜 React를 쓸까? (0) | 2023.02.07 |
React 시작하기 (0) | 2022.11.14 |
React 입문 (0) | 2022.11.14 |
반응형
let과 const
var : 자바스크립트에서 변수를 생성함
절대 변하지 않는 변수 - 상수
let과 const를 사용할 것을 권장!!
let : 새로운 var이라고 생각하면 되고, 변수를 선언할 떄 사용
let과 const는 모두 변수들의 범위를 변경하는 것들이다.
let은 값을 수정할 수 있는 변수를 선언할 때 사용, const는 한번 지정하면 절대 변하지 않는 값인 상수를 선언할 때 사용
const에는 새로운 값을 할당할 수 없다.
화살표 함수(Arrow Functions)
function myFnc(){
...
}
const myFnc = () => {
...
}
- 화살표 함수는 키워드 this로 인해 생기는 문제를 해결해줌!
- this 키워드는 항상 내가 원하는 객체를 참조하지 않는 문제가 있음
- 화살표 함수 안에 this를 사용하면, 항상 정의한 객체를 나타냄!
- 중괄호 제거가능, 중괄호 제거 시 return 생략
반응형
'Framework > React' 카테고리의 다른 글
[React] useCallback을 사용하는 이유 (0) | 2024.07.24 |
---|---|
[React] State와 스냅샷 (1) | 2024.02.13 |
[React] 왜 React를 쓸까? (0) | 2023.02.07 |
React 시작하기 (0) | 2022.11.14 |
React 입문 (0) | 2022.11.14 |